This book delves into the fascinating world of pneumatic transportation, a system of propelling vehicles through enclosed tubes using air pressure. The author takes readers on a journey through the history of this innovative concept, exploring its origins in the early 19th century with pioneers like Medhurst, Vallance, and Pinkus. The book examines the development of atmospheric railways and their limitations, highlighting the crucial role of airtight tunnels and piston-carriages in overcoming the challenges of leakage and high pressures. The narrative then shifts to the groundbreaking work of the Pneumatic Dispatch Company in London, charting the successful implementation of pneumatic tubes for mail delivery, with connections established between railway stations and the General Post Office. The book details the technical aspects of the system, including the machinery used to create and manipulate air pressure, the design of the tubes and carriages, and the efficiency of the process. Further exploration delves into the potential of pneumatic transport for passengers, showcasing the first public trial of a pneumatic passenger railway at Sydenham in 1864. The book highlights the safety, comfort, and speed achieved in this system, showcasing its ability to handle inclines and curves beyond the capability of conventional railways. The author concludes by discussing the ambitious plans for a pneumatic passenger railway in London, encompassing a route under the Thames River, and examining the potential benefits and advantages of this technology over traditional locomotive-based railways. The book provides a unique historical and technical account of pneumatic transport, shedding light on the evolution and potential of this intriguing mode of transportation. Añadir al carritoPaperback. Condición: New. Print on Demand. This book is the fifth in a series published from 1872â"1876. It provides an in-depth look at breakthroughs in science from that era. The book covers the discovery of salicylic acid and its uses as a disinfectant and antiseptic. It examines the increased solubility of salicylic acid when combined with borax, making it more effective for wound treatment. The author discusses the action of sulfuric acid on various lead alloys, emphasizing the importance of specific alloy compositions for resisting corrosion. The book also explores the unique properties of fused boracic acid, such as its hardness, resistance to friction, and ability to act upon polarized light. These discoveries have had a significant impact on the understanding and application of chemistry and metallurgy. Almanacco scientifico del 1872, con numerosi articoli e notizie curiose dell'epoca. Il maggiore articolo tratta della mitragliatrice Gatling, con ritratto dell'inventore Richard Jordan Gatling all'antiporta e due tavole raffiguranti l'una, disegnata fa Bonwill e incisa da Parine, l'arma in varie configurazioni in vignette entro cornice decorativa, e l'altra, ottenuta attraverso il metodo fotolitografico di John Walter Osborne, la stessa montata a dorso di cammello. Inoltre articoli sui lavori di sistemazione dello stretto dell'East River (Hell Gate, con immagini degli scavi, dei macchinari e draghe, dei palombari), i tunnel Hoosac e del Moncenisio, il nuovo ufficio postale di Broadway con spaccato della stazione di metropolitana, numerose notizie di innovazioni meccaniche, nautiche, ecc, fino ad arrivare alle curiosità come una bizzarra ?Baby-Power Washing-Machine? che unisce dondolo e lavapanni. In calce pubblicità editoriale e notizie sulla registrazione dei brevetti.
